Understanding the Invalidity Pension Estimate Request Form
The Invalidity Pension Estimate Request Form is designed for individuals looking to estimate their invalidity pension benefits. This document is specifically intended for members of the Commonwealth Superannuation Corporation (CSC), simplifying the process of assessing potential financial support.
Submitting this form allows applicants to gain insight into their pension options and gives them a clearer picture of their financial situation. Utilizing this form can help in planning for the future effectively.

Key Features of the Invalidity Pension Estimate Request Form
-
Includes essential fillable fields like 'Given Name(s)', 'Surname', and 'Date of Birth'
-
Requires users to input 'Salary before/after reduction' for accurate estimates
-
Signing is mandatory to validate the request
-
Access via pdfFiller for easy form filling and filing
The structure of the form allows for a clear and organized submission process, making it user-friendly for applicants.

Who is eligible to submit the Invalidity Pension Estimate Request Form?
Individuals who reside in Australia and are looking to receive an estimate of their invalidity pension benefits are eligible to submit this form.
Are there any deadlines to submit the form?
While specific deadlines are not provided, it is advisable to submit your form as soon as possible to ensure timely processing of your pension estimate request.
What is the submission process for the form?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can save it and submit it directly to the Commonwealth Superannuation Corporation as per their guidelines.
What supporting documents do I need to provide?
Typically, you'll need to reference your salary information and personal identification. It's best to have these documents ready when filling out the form.
What common mistakes should I avoid when completing the form?
Ensure all fields are properly filled, especially your salary details. Missing information or typos can delay processing, so review your entries carefully.
How long does it take to process the request?
Processing times can vary, but once submitted, it generally takes several weeks. You may want to contact CSC for specific timelines.
Can I edit my submission after I've sent the form?
Once submitted, editing the form is not an option. However, you can contact the Commonwealth Superannuation Corporation for assistance regarding any necessary changes.
